Biography
Prof. Godfred Safo-Adu obtained a Bachelor's degree in Chemistry and a Master of Philosophy degree in Environmental Science from the University of Ghana, Legon. He joined the University of Education, Winneba (UEW), in 2016 as an Assistant Lecturer. He was confirmed as a Lecturer in 2018 and was promoted to the rank of Senior Lecturer in 2020. He obtained a Doctor of Philosophy degree in Environmental Engineering and Management from the Regional Centre for Energy and Environmental Sustainability at the University of Energy and Natural Resources, Sunyani, from 2021 to 2024, supported by a World Bank scholarship. He was promoted to the rank of Associate Professor in 2025. Currently, he serves as the Head of the Department of Environmental Health and Sanitation Education at UEW. He is a Youth Editorial Board Member of the Explora: Environment and Resources, and an External Assessor to the Department of Civil and Environmental Engineering of the University of Energy and Natural Resources, Sunyani. Previously, he served as a Postgraduate Coordinator and an Examination Officer for the Department of Agricultural Science Education and Environmental Science, UEW. He worked as a Process Plant Chemist at Zeal Environmental Technologies and a Process Plant Supervisor at Zoil Services Limited, an Integrated Oily Waste Treatment Facility in the Western Region of Ghana, for over four years. At Zoil, he won the award for Best Worker in 2015. He has published in reputable peer-reviewed journals at the local and international levels in the field of Environmental Science and Engineering. He was the Team Lead for the committee that developed the BSc Environmental Science, BSc Environmental Health and Sanitation Education, MPhil Environmental Science, and MSc Environmental Safety and Management programmes. He is a reviewer for several journals, including Cleaner Waste Systems, Elsevier, Soil and Sediment Contamination, Taylor & Francis, Discover Public Health, Discover Environment, and Discover Atmosphere, all published by Springer. He has a profound interest in conducting socio-scientific research to drive policy initiatives and promote environmental quality and human well-being.
